Yinmo Yang is a scholar working on Oncology, Molecular Biology and Cancer Research. According to data from OpenAlex, Yinmo Yang has authored 38 papers receiving a total of 853 indexed citations (citations by other indexed papers that have themselves been cited), including 21 papers in Oncology, 18 papers in Molecular Biology and 12 papers in Cancer Research. Recurrent topics in Yinmo Yang's work include Pancreatic and Hepatic Oncology Research (19 papers), Cancer Genomics and Diagnostics (7 papers) and Single-cell and spatial transcriptomics (7 papers). Yinmo Yang is often cited by papers focused on Pancreatic and Hepatic Oncology Research (19 papers), Cancer Genomics and Diagnostics (7 papers) and Single-cell and spatial transcriptomics (7 papers). Yinmo Yang collaborates with scholars based in China, Germany and United States. Yinmo Yang's co-authors include Xiaodong Tian, Kai Chen, Xinxin Liu, Feng Wang, Qi Wang, Feng Wang, Weikang Liu, Mingzhe Li, Huahu Guo and Yongsu Ma and has published in prestigious journals such as Nano Letters, ACS Nano and Cancer Cell.
